    We are searching for the best talent for an Associate Director, Vendor and Contracts Management. This is a hybrid role located in Horsham, PA or Titusville, NJ.

    Purpose: The Associate Director, Vendor Oversight Lead within the Global Medical Organization (GMO) manages the relationship with safety vendors and provides contractual strategies to drive sustainable on-time reporting compliance. Manages global vendor relationship to ensure vendors meet defined performance indicators including quality, performance, and timelines. Responsible for contributing to development of Service Level Agreements, collaborating with global business partners to achieve global alignment, corporate standards including on time compliance and reporting as well as with compliance with the requirements set out in the Master Services Agreement(s), aiming to ensure third-parties meet J&J expectations across the Enterprise.

    You will be responsible for :

    Serve as a liaison with regional and cross-sector business partners to ensure compliance with agreements and J &J Policy:

    • Set strategic vendor direction, define and maintain an optimum vendor operating model associated with delivery and maintenance of submissions and full product license lifecycle management to multiple regulatory authorities.
    • Contribute to the development and evolution of the Enterprise-wide Pharmacovigilance outsourcing strategy.
    • Participates in investigations relating to significant process deviations by the Vendor, oversee Corrective and Preventive Actions (CAPAs) resulting from the investigations, and notify management of key issues affecting the quality of the pharmacovigilance system.
    • Lead cross-functional governance teams to ensure strategic alignment of priorities among key business stakeholders relating to vendor management.

    Provide Inspection and Audit Leadership Support:

    • Provide the required support and J&J representation as appropriate to the third parties during FDA, MHRA, EMA regulatory inspections and internal audits in collaboration with Compliance Strategy and Analytics, Quality Assurance and internal Vendor Management functions.
    • Participate in investigations relating to vendor significant deviations and support development and tracking of any subsequent CAPAs resulting from the investigations.

    Provide Contracting and Program/Project Management Support:

    • Program and project management of strategic projects
    • Oversee operational aspects of projects including planning, communication, tracking timelines, training, implementation, budgets and resources. Continually communicate status and concerns to GMO management.
    • Serve as a liaison with internal business partners including GMO, Finance, IT, Procurement, Legal, and external business partners / suppliers to facilitate the processing of contracts.

    The Position:

    • Manages vendor relationship and training and resolves potential issues
    • Manages functional contracting discussions in partnership with procurement
    • Participates in cross-functional governance teams to ensure alignment of priorities among key business stakeholders, responsible to resolve or escalate issues appropriately
    • Monitors relationships with Third Party Vendors by close interaction with all parties and acts where (potential) issues may arise. Escalates, applying judgement; goal is to optimize and sustain relationships with the minimal necessary resources
    • Provides J&J Leadership recommendations regarding Third-Party Vendor commitments set out in Master Services Agreements supporting J&J Enterprise Pharmacovigilance Activities. Considers, applicable Laws and Regulations, resources, policies and internal company standards.
